Rattled Edo Commissioner Faluyi Isibor’s Desperate Move: A Distraction From Obaseki’s Failures

In the latest episode of Edo State’s ongoing political drama, Ogbeide Faluyi-Isibor, the Commissioner for Digital Economy, Science, and Technology, has made headlines not for his contributions to state development but for his aggressive and controversial responses to recent scandals. His recent actions, coupled with his inflammatory rhetoric, reveal not just a frustrated official but also a concerning distraction from the real issues plaguing the Edo State government.

The recent scandal involving the diversion of rice aid, meant for the state’s poorest citizens, has rightly drawn outrage. The APC-led federal government had sent trailers of rice to assist those in need, but these essential supplies were repackaged into 10 kg bags for use in Asue Ighodalo’s campaign. This has been rightfully dubbed the “Rice Ultimate Search” by Edo residents, a fitting name for the debacle that highlights a gross misuse of resources.

Initially, Faluyi-Isibor’s response was marked by intense frustration and despair. In a leaked WhatsApp chat, he vented his anger over the exposure and urged the PDP to declare a “state of emergency” on its media. He called for the establishment of a propaganda unit to discredit the APC gubernatorial candidate, Senator Monday Okpebholo. This outburst has sparked significant backlash within the PDP, with many demanding Faluyi-Isibor’s resignation due to his perceived insensitivity and unethical behavior.

Faluyi-Isibor’s remarks, however, reflect more than mere frustration; they expose his own shortcomings and a troubling diversion from critical issues. His assertion that APC members are struggling and that the party should be silenced for its failures does little to address the systemic problems within the Obaseki administration. Instead, his focus on personal attacks and inflammatory rhetoric only serves to deflect attention from the significant governance failures that have characterized Obaseki’s tenure.

Critically, Faluyi-Isibor’s response overlooks the crucial issue: the current administration’s mismanagement of funds. Despite the state receiving over 22 billion Naira from FACC in the past two months, there are valid concerns about how these funds are allocated and utilized. The ongoing lack of transparency and accountability in managing state resources remains a significant problem, and Faluyi-Isibor’s defensive stance only exacerbates the public’s frustration.

Moreover, Faluyi-Isibor’s inflammatory outburst, declaring “if the Scripture says we should not suffer a witch to live, why should we allow the APC to have life in Edo State?” is a glaring example of how his rhetoric undermines meaningful discourse. This kind of inflammatory language does nothing to address the real governance issues and only serves to escalate tensions without providing any real solutions.
